## **Section C                    Objectives and activities** 

**Summary of the objects of the charity set out in its governing document** 

To provide the local community in the provision of facilities for the recreation of children, young people, primarily but not exclusively by encouraging participation in football, regardless of ability, with the objective of improving their lives.

**Summary of the main achievements of the charity during the year** 

New Fordley continue to develop as a FA Charter Standard Community Club.. 

During the year, the club have introduced 3 more mixed junior teams to starting out at U7s and continue to expand our girls teams. 

The Fa Charter Standard is awarded to clubs that are adjudged to be well run and sustainable and which prioritise: 

~ Child Protection 

~ Quality Coaching 

~ Implementation of the FA Respect programme. 

New Fordley follow closely the FA Respect programme and earned praise and respect for the way the club and its members conduct themselves on and off the pitch. 

The club held finals at the Annitsford Welfare Ground on behalf of the Northumberland Junior Football League, 

Annitsford Welfare is under further development and New Fordley actively continue to source grants and raise funds to complete this. 

New Fordley also hold a yearly bike ride to raise funds in which they partner with another different charity yearly to help out. 

New Fordley members this year have set up a community help fund during the Co-Vid Crisis to support local vulnerable people in the community by providing shopping or delivering prescriptions and also the availability to talk to someone on a phone call where needed.
